To: shankbear
2 LNG terminals in Southeast Texas and Southwest Louisiana just waiting to accommodate Europe with plentiful natural.

Those have vaporization and storage facilities. The liquefaction process units are not built, yet.

To: SeekAndFind

Asia will outbid Europe for LNG from the US.

Asian spot LNG prices are running around US$18 per million British thermal units (mmBtu), while European LNG cargoes go for around US$10 per mmBtu.
